2 Tower of Pisa BASICS Official Name: TORRE PENDENTE DI PISA Function: Bell Tower (Campanile) Original Architect: Bonanno Pisano Years Built: 1173-1350 Height: 55.863 meters (185 feet). 8 stories. Outer Diameter of Base: 15.484 meters Inner Diameter of Base: 7.368 meters Weight: 14,700 metric tons Thickness of Walls at the Base: 8 feet Direction of Lean: 1173-1250 North, 1272-1997 South

3 Latitude: 43.7167 Longitude: 10.3833 Elevation of Piazza : About 6 ft, (2 m) First Construction Stop: 1178 (War with Firenze) Lean obvious: 1178 (3rd Story: 10.6m ) Level - Tower Straightens to North: 5 (About 110 meters) 2nd Construction Stop: 1185 (War with Firenze) Later Construction Stop: 1284 (War with Genoa, Major Sea Battle Defeat)

5 Since 1913 - Geodetic measurements Since 1934 - Civil Engineers spirit level Since 1991 - Accurate internal optical system - Automatic system with sensors for the measurement of: 1. wind 2. air temperature 3. solar radiation 4. seismic actions 5. inclinations 6. horizontal point movement 7. dimensional variation in vertical and horizontal sections 8. width of the fissures 9. masonry temperature 10. levels within the stratum The measurements - The measurements every 4 hours - The sensitivity of the length measurements is 1/100mm. -The sensitivity of the inclination measurements is 1/36000°

6 Structural Problems of Inclination The exceptional inclination of the Tower generates a dangerous concentration of vertical compression forces in the lower masonry. The situation is particularly unfavourable in the 1st arcade, where: –The door to the loggia and the passage reduces the resistance of the region; –The interruption of the marble facing induces stress concentrations in the weak masonry filling underneath; –Numerous scaffolding holes reduce the resistance of the region; –Radial tension has already cracked the steps and the ceiling of the spiral staircase.

7 Tower of Huqiu in suzhou Another example is the Huqiu tower in Suzhou, because of tower foundation’s asymmetry settlement sinking, the tower body is tilting to the northeast:

8 Other Examples: - BC Mansion in Hongkong - A Mansion in South America - Transcona Grain Elevation History: 1773, C A Coulomb (France) 1869, W J M Rankine (UK) 1885, J Boussinesq (France) 1922, W Fellenius (Sweden) 1925, K Terzaghi 1936, 1 st (ICSMFE) International Conference on Soil Mechanics and Foundation Engineering
